  • Indian Potash Limited to setup Sugar Plant in Bihar
    New Delhi-Indian Potash Limited said today that it has planned to make an investment of about Rs. 300 crore in setting up a Sugar plant and distillery in Muzaffarpur District of Bihar Presently IPL has five sugar plants in Uttar Pradesh (UP) with a total crushing capacity of 12,000 tonnes of cane per day. “We [...] Read it Online
  • Latin American students implementing Energy conservation in Bihar
    Students from a leading Latin American University, Zamorano University, are putting their skills into action in Bihar. The students have successfully implemented an energy efficiency campaign in Bihar in India's southeast teaching students about electricity preservation.
